Vcf files, also known as vcard files, store contact information that can be read and imported by email services such as. Variant call format vcf is a flexible and extendable lineoriented text format developed by the genomes project for releases of single nucleotide variants, indels, copy number variants and structural variants discovered by the project. As im new to gatk i request someone to give me the commands to be used in gatk to get the vcf file. I would suggest running the gatks combinevariants tool with the genotypemergeoption uniquify option. Official code repository for gatk versions 4 and up broadinstitutegatk. Combine persample gvcf files produced by haplotypecaller into a. Calling snpsindels with samtoolsbcftools the basic command line. Vcf is the dbsnp vcf file and indels vcf is the indels. How to split or merge vcf format splitting one multicontact.
When a vcf file is compressed and indexed using tabix, and made webaccessible, the genome browser is able. The resulting vcf will contain all the variants, and be properly formatted. Can someone give the gatk commands to be used to generate vcf. Jul 14, 2017 vcf manager is a simple windows app for managing your contacts. Vep annotate the multi vcf file variant effect predictor. Infrastructure for gatk best practices pipeline deployment. In this manuscript, we are presenting vcf miner, an open source, web interface application designed to filter variants based on the annotations included in the vcf file. The easiest way is to use some software such as vcard importexport, but there is another way without using any software, but windows command line interface. It determines the ref allele as the most frequent one in my samples.
Users can use this new vcf file for any purpose including sharing and importing to email clients. It was something off the the variantannotator vcf from gatk, i reran it and used the new file, i also deleted the old index file. From the generated snp vcf file by bwa and gatk, i have located the snps in exons, introns and ps. If you are looking to merge vcf files into one, then use our online vcf merger. Vcf files can be used on windows and mac operating systems and are frequently used on iphones to load contacts directly into the users mobile device.
The perl tools support all versions of the vcf specification 3. After download, simply extract the zip file to get all individual vcf flies. These file formats are defined in the htsspecs repository. The gatk identifiers are similar in format to those from ensembl a subset of the ensembl chromosomes. Many of the perl scripts require that the vcf files are compressed by bgzip and indexed by tabix both tools are part of the tabix package, available for download. The problem is i am trying to merge this vcf with a vcf from the genomes project, and it seems all.
The branch can be reached on github here, or you can download a zip archive of this branch directly. The gatk command line header keys were being repeated in the vcf and subsequently lost to a single key value by htsjdk. Merge multiple vcf files on pc phone, windows combine vcard files, combine vcf files, merge vcard files, merge vcf files vcard is a file format standard for electronic business cards. If you face any issues, our contact information is given below. Most commands accept vcf, bgzipped vcf and bcf with filetype. The second way to index a vcf file is a point and click approach using the broad institutes integrated genomics viewer igv program, a java based program that will run on a variety of operating systems. You can download a zipped package containing the jar file from the latest release project. Vcf miner includes a powerful filtering engine and samplegrouping feature that can be used to identify somatic variants or recessivedominant variants in family studies. Oct 07, 2015 how to split or merge vcf format splitting one multicontact.
One or more input file in vcf format can be gzipped, i. This wikihow teaches you how to add contacts to your email account by opening a vcf file. Genotypegvcfs perform joint genotyping on gvcf files produced by haplotypecaller, generate multi vcf file percohort perchromosome. Its much harder to merge in a large change with a lot of disjoint features. We combine several variant files in different formats, where at least one of them contains the contig list in its header. Create your free github account today to subscribe to this repository for new releases and build software alongside 40 million developers.
To index a vcf file, open igv, click on the tools menu and select run igvtools. Output vcfs will be zipped into single file for download. Jan 10, 2018 a few notes on running gatk and picardtools commands on cannon. In this demo, we will create a contacts folder on hard drive d and put two vcf files into this folder. Dec 18, 2019 as im new to gatk i request someone to give me the commands to be used in gatk to get the vcf file.
If you only want to merge vcf files, why dont you use cat file1. Wholegenome resquencing for population genomics fastq to vcf. We prefer it above all others because while it can be a bit verbose, the vcf format is very explicit about the exact type and sequence of variation as well as the genotypes of multiple samples for this variation. Vcfminer includes a powerful filtering engine and samplegrouping feature that can be used to identify somatic variants or recessivedominant variants in family studies. Apr 29, 2020 official code repository for gatk versions 4 and up broadinstitutegatk. Use mergemode 5 to use the reference genome call whenever the diffonly fileset does not contain the variant. The reason why vcard file format is so useful is that one file can hold all your address book contacts. To obtain vcftools, please visit the downloads page. Vcf is usually stored in a compressed manner and can be indexed for fast data retrieval of variants from a range of positions on the reference genome. Variant calling pipeline for a mammalian genome angus 6. In addition to supporting traditional compute environments such as local clusters, the next generation of gatk tools has been engineered to also play well with cloud environments and to leverage spark architectures wherever possible.
The source can be compiled using jdkant using the standard gatk build procedure. I dont seem to find them in the gatk bundle, as suggested. Figure 1 shows the broad gatk best practices pipeline up to haplotypecaller with. It can retain all the contact information after combining multiple vcf. The variant call format and vcftools pubmed central pmc. Only gvcf files produced by haplotypecaller or combinegvcfs can be used as input for this tool. The p command will tell tabix to use the vcf file format. See especially the sam specification and the vcf specification. Vcf merge software is the perfect utility to convert multiple vcard files into one. Press the windows logo key and the r key together so you will open the run dialogue on windows pc. Compressing vcf files with bgzip and indexing it with tabix is the standard way vcf files are stored, and is the format that iobio apps support. Vcf manager is a simple windows app for managing your contacts. Jan 30, 2011 how to merge combine multiple vcf files in to one file and then convert vcf file to a csv format. Vcf is the primary and only wellsupported format used by the gatk for variant calls.
In this manuscript, we are presenting vcfminer, an open source, web interface application designed to filter variants based on the annotations included in the vcf file. Hey guys, im trying to merge multiple vcf files with the genome analysis toolkit v. That will merge the three vcfs and into one, and rename the samples to keep them unique. The variant call format vcf is a generic format for storing dna polymorphism data such as snps, insertions, deletions and structural variants, together with rich annotations. To merge complex substitutions, use readbackedphasing as a postprocessing step. Vcf files are often used to transfer contact information between address books and can also be attached to email messages. The aim of vcftools is to provide easily accessible methods for working with complex genetic variation data in the form of vcf files. Note that the information on this page is targeted at endusers. The software to compress and index vcf files is called tabix, developed by heng li at the broad institute. Usually when dealing with few samples the command would be something like this. Bcftools will not let me do this, but vcf tools merge will handle this, but it is very slow.
A technology blog with a special focus on realtime web technologies, web video and the flash platform combine multiple. Hello, i am having a hard time finding the resource vcf files, needed for variantrecalibration. Fixed logging of out command line parameter in vcf headers. This is a very basic and irritating issues for those who are using old nokia smartphone. We will run a variant calling pipeline using genome analysis toolkit gatk using a subset sample of dog wgs as a representative to large mammalian genomes. Gatk and picardtools are built with java, and so when running the jar file e. In these cases you have to split your single big vcf file into multiple vcf files one vcard file per contact. Merge alignment data from a sam or bam with data in an unmapped bam file. The manual method of this process requires constant supervision of the users. How do i merge several multisequencefasta files to create one tree for. Output vcfs will be named after firstname or display name.
Vcftoolshelp vcfmerge ref prefixes differ vcftoolshelp vcfmerge ref prefixes differ. Picard is a set of command line tools for manipulating highthroughput sequencing hts data and formats such as sambamcram and vcf. As i tried to explain in merge multiple vcf files variant analysis and sample organization. To use this tool, you first need to obtain and build gatk with gvcf modifications. The gatk is the industry standard for identifying snps and indels in germline dna and rnaseq data. Summary a commandline tool for merging bamsam alignment info from a thirdparty aligner with the data in an unmapped bam file, producing a third bam file that has alignment data from the aligner and all the remaining data from the unmapped bam. What is fastest way to download read data from ncbi sra. Vcftools is a program package designed for working with vcf files, such as those generated by the genomes project. There are programs or devices that do not accept multicontact vcard files, or only read the first contact. This is available on github as the gvcf branch forked from the main gatk repository.
If you prefer to run the software directly, see the download section for download and installation instructions. New experimental haplotypecaller assembly mode which improves phasing, reduces false positives, improves. Tell me more about vcards a vcard enables you to send contact information in a format that can be easily read in other email programs. Create a folder on your computer hard drive, then put all vcf files you need to merge into this folder.
905 252 1508 63 177 1545 364 454 424 1093 1217 1024 230 815 1647 91 36 1383 317 106 1469 306 143 841 1290 935 1029 630 1293 1252 788 1204